On May 31st, I had booked a session at Hot Cold Club with great excitement. It was going to be my first experience there, and I wanted to celebrate my last weekend before my wedding with my mom. Unfortunately, on the same day, my dog had an accident and broke a paw. I spent the entire afternoon at the vet in an emergency situation (I have an official statement confirming I was there from 1:30 p.m. to 5:30 p.m.), which overlapped with the session I had booked (from 4:00 p.m. to 6:00 p.m.). I immediately sent an email explaining what had happened, sincerely apologizing for not being able to attend, and kindly asked if it would be possible to receive a voucher to use the experience at a later date, since this was a last-minute emergency and I had proper documentation. The reply I received stated that because I didn’t cancel 24 hours in advance, they couldn’t make any exceptions, even in the case of an emergency. I fully understand having a cancellation policy, but I was very disappointed by the lack of flexibility and empathy in this situation. I provided official documentation, and the circumstances were entirely out of my control. I even sent a second email to explain further, but unfortunately, it was ignored. It’s with regret that I leave this review, because I was genuinely looking forward to visiting the space. But this experience made me lose all interest. The Hot Cold Club is easily one of my favorite spots for recovery and relaxation. Every employee I’ve met has been genuinely kind (special shout out to Adriana, Sara, and Lucas), which makes the whole experience welcoming from the start. Scheduling is simple, and the facility itself has a clean, tropical feel that immediately puts you at ease. The ice baths are thoughtfully designed and give you all the benefits you’d expect, while the saunas are consistently hot and spotless. I also appreciate the flexibility—you get a two-hour window, which is more than enough to enjoy everything without rushing. The extras like clean towels, water, electrolyte water, and stocked showers make a big difference. On top of that, the vibe is great: the clients are chill, and there are not one, not two, but three different spots where you can hang out, eat, or get some work done. Everything about this place is dialed in well/A+.

Neat space with actually amazing food, both our dishes were tasty AF, specially the sandwich. We also ordered juices, healthy ones, i was not too big of a fan of mine, somehow tasted like it was sweet and salty. Overall its a great place, im just a bit exhausted on this aesthetics in this area of lisbon. Also seems to be mostly visited by foreigners, so i guess its way more tailored for that type of audience. Hoping for any brunch place without an indie look.

Loved the atmosphere! The studio really gives you a little time-out experience while still in Lisbon. The sauna and ice bath were amazing and the amount of people they let in for a 2h window made it a balanced experience. Also, the food! I love a good healthy but filling meal. Honestly couldn’t prepare it better. We had the chicken sandwich and bean-mushroom toast which were perfect after the session. Thank you! Will come back soon 😇
